How this worksheet works
Closing cash = headline consideration − seller note − maximum earnout − rollover − debt − fees − holdback + other adjustment. Available cash then subtracts the tax reserve you enter.
Use the result in context
This is a simplified seller cash bridge. It does not calculate taxable gain, value private equity, predict earnout payment or determine working-capital treatment. Negative cash means the entered scenario requires additional funding or revised assumptions. Avoid counting a debt or adjustment twice.
